简介:对话管理作为人机交互中的核心技术,负责追踪对话状态、优化对话策略,确保对话顺畅进行。本文深入探讨了对话管理的基本概念、关键组件及其在实际应用中的重要性,并展望了其未来发展趋势。
在人工智能和自然语言处理领域,对话管理是一项至关重要的技术,它扮演着控制和引导对话流程的核心角色。本文将详细介绍对话管理的基本概念、关键组成部分,以及其在各种应用场景中的重要性,并探讨其未来的发展趋势。
对话管理是指在人机交互过程中,系统如何跟踪、管理和组织对话的过程。它负责实时追踪和更新与用户交互的信息,确保对话能够顺畅进行,并最终满足用户的需求。对话管理涉及多个方面,包括对话状态追踪、对话流程管理和对话策略管理等。
对话状态追踪:这是对话管理系统的基础,其核心在于记录和更新对话中的信息。这些信息包括用户的意图、已经提供的回答、系统采取的各种行动等。通过有效的状态追踪,系统能够理解对话的历史背景,从而提供更精准的响应。
对话流程管理:系统需要根据对话的历史和上下文,确定对话的下一步行动。这可能包括询问用户更多信息、提供建议或执行某些操作。对话流程管理的目标是确保对话能够按照预期的路径进行,避免出现混乱或偏离主题的情况。
对话策略管理:系统需要根据对话的目的和用户的需求,选择合适的对话策略。这可能包括使用不同的语言风格、根据用户的反馈调整对话策略等。对话策略管理的目的是以最少的对话轮数达到最佳的服务效果,提高用户体验。
对话管理在多个领域中都发挥着重要作用。以下是几个典型的应用场景:
智能客服:在客户服务领域,对话管理使得聊天机器人能够与用户进行多轮对话,有效收集关键信息,并在最终确认后为用户提供所需服务。这大大提高了客服的效率和用户的满意度。
智能家居:在智能家居领域,对话管理使得用户可以通过语音控制家中的各种设备,如灯光、空调、电视等。这实现了家居生活的智能化和便捷化,提高了用户的生活质量。
远程医疗:在医疗领域,对话管理可用于远程问诊、病历记录、药品查询等。它为患者提供了便捷的就医服务,同时辅助医生进行高效诊疗。
随着大语言模型和其他先进技术的广泛应用,对话管理正在向更智能、更灵活的方向迈进。利用深度学习等技术,聊天机器人将不断提升自然语言理解的能力,使得对话更加人性化和自然。同时,对话管理也将更加注重用户体验和个性化服务,以满足不同用户的需求。
例如,千帆大模型开发与服务平台就提供了强大的对话管理能力。该平台支持自定义对话流程、对话策略以及丰富的自然语言理解功能。通过该平台,企业可以快速构建具有智能对话能力的应用,提升用户体验和服务水平。
总之,对话管理作为人机交互中的核心技术,将在未来继续发挥重要作用。随着技术的不断进步和应用场景的不断拓展,我们有理由相信对话管理将为我们带来更加智能、便捷和个性化的交互体验。